This commit is contained in:
2024-06-03 14:41:00 -05:00
parent 9cb9e6e968
commit 58419fd545
10 changed files with 40 additions and 21 deletions

View File

@@ -6,11 +6,18 @@ project(
VERSION 1.21
)
include(CheckIncludeFile)
set(CMAKE_CXX_STANDARD 11)
set(CMAKE_CXX_STANDARD_REQUIRED ON)
set(CMAKE_EXPORT_COMPILE_COMMANDS ON)
check_include_file(unistd.h HAVE_UNISTD_H)
if(HAVE_UNISTD_H)
add_definitions(-DHAVE_UNISTD_H)
endif()
include_directories(BEFORE ${CMAKE_CURRENT_SOURCE_DIR}/include)
option(DTL_ENABLE_TESTING "Enable DTL unit tests" OFF)